Verse in context — Job 28

1

Surely there is a vein for the silver, and a place for gold [where] they fine [it].

2

Iron is taken out of the earth, and brass [is] molten [out of] the stone.

3

He setteth an end to darkness, and searcheth out all perfection: the stones of darkness, and the shadow of death.
